摘要
Using a contact-less microwave technique, we have identified a phase transition in small crystals of La1.8Sr0.2NiO4-delta. This transition is coincident with a weak diamagnetic response, most likely to a superconducting state. The transition region is very broad, with a width approximately 70 K. The temperature-dependent shape of the transition is accurately described by a model which describes a network of small superconducting regions connected by weak links.
